Peter Rafaj Socrates Kypreos

The Global MARKAL-Model (GMM), a multi-regional "bottom-up" partial equilibrium model of the global energy system with endogenous technological learning, is used to address impacts of internalisation of external costs from power production. F. Babonneau A. Haurie

This paper deals with the modeling of the long term evolution of regional energy systems in a smart city and smart grid environment. It is shown that demand response and distributed grid energy storage, driven by dynamic pricing schemes, based on locational marginal costs, can be represented in the linear programming framework of the models of the MARKAL/TIMES family.
